    The work deals with numerical simulation of transonic turbulent flow in turbine cascades taking into account transition to turbulence. The Favre-averaged Navier-Stokes equations are closed by the SST eddy-viscosity turbulence model or by explicit algebraic Reynolds stress turbulence model (EARSM) with the gamma-zeta-transition model of Lodefier and Dick (2006). The mathematical model is solved by implicit AUSM-type finite volume method. The implementation of transition model does not require case specific input under the assumption that the whole thickness of boundary layer is contained in same block of multi-block grid, which can easily be fulfilled by in the cases considered. The results are shown for 2D tip profile turbine cascade and 2D and 3D SE1050 turbine cascade.
